HCO. (wait for re:sponse, if required) Perform immediate operator actions for AP-CR.1. (wait for response) Thats correct.

AP-CR.1, step 1 (Start Alternate Path)

PerformanceStep: 1 Verify Reactor Trip:

At least one train of reactor trip breakers - OPEN.

NelJtron flux - LOWERING.

MRPl indicates - ALL CONTROL AND SHUTDOWN RODS ON BOTTOM.

Standard: Reactor is not tripped.

No reactor trip breakers are OPEN.

NelJtron flux at 100%.

MRPl indicates ALL CONTROL AND SHUTDOWN RODS are still at normal positions.

Goes to step 1 RNO.

Comment:

AP-CR.l, step 1 RNO Performance Step: 2 Manually trip reactor.

Standard: Depresses Reactor Trip Pushbutton Reactor is not tripped.

No reactor trip breakers are OPEN.

Neutron flux at 100%.

MRPl indicates ALL CONTROL AND SHUTDOWN RODS are still at normal positions.

Goes to RtJO step 1.a.

Comment:

Page 4 of 8

Appendix C Job Performance Measure Form ES-C-1 PERFORMANCE INFORMATION AP-CR.1, steps 1.a thru 1.d RNO 4 Performance Step: 3 IF reactor trip breakers NOT open, THEN perform the following:

a. Open Bus 13 and Bus 15 normal feed breakers.
b. Verify rod drive MG sets tripped.
c. Close Bus 13 and Bus 15 normal feed breakers.
d. Reset lighting breakers.

IF the Rx can NOT be tripped from the Control Room, THEN dispatch personnel to locally open the reactor trip breakers.

Standard: a. Opens f3us 13 and Bus 15 normal feed breakers.

0 Red lights off and Green lights on.

b. Rod drive MG sets tripped.

0 Rod Drive MG set A and B Red lights off and Green lights on.

c. Closes 13us 13 and Bus 15 normal feed breakers.

0 Red lights on and Green lights off.

d. Resets lighting breakers by depressing Bus 13 and 15 Lighting Breaker green Pushbuttons.

(ONLY a, 13 and c are critical steps. Step d is NOT a critical step.)

Comment:

AP-CR.1, step 2 Performance Step: 4 Verify Turbine Stop Valves - CLOSED Standard: On EHC v(alvestatus panel. SVL Open red light on and SVR Open red light on.

Identifies Turbine stop valves are still open and goes to step 2 RNO.

Comment:

Page 5 of 8

Appendix C Jot) Pertormance Measure Form ES-C-1 PERFORMANCE INFORMATION AP-CR.1, step 2 RNO (End Alternate Path)

Performance Step: 5 Manually trip turbine. IF turbine can NOT be tripped, THEN close both MSIVs.

Standard: Depresses Turbine Emergency Trip P/B - Turbine Does not Trip.

Closes A hSSIV and B MSlV 0 Handswitch MSlV A, AOV-3517 to close.

Handswitch MSlV 6, AOV-3516 to close.

Red lights off and Green lights on.

(Critical Stlsps are closing A and B MSIVs.)

Comment:

AP-SW.2, step 2.a.3.a RNO

/, Performance Step: 5 IF no SW pumps can be operated, THEN perform the following:

a) Trip the reactor.

Standard: Depresses Reactor Emergency Trip Pushbutton.

CUE: Acknowledge any report.

Comment:

AP-SW.2, step 2.a.3.b RNO

/, Performance Step: 6 WHEN all E-0 Immediate Actions done, THEN trip BOTH RCPS.

Standard: E-0Immediate Actions: (these actions performed from memory)

1. Verify Reactor Trip - Neutron flux lowering, at least one train of Reactor trip breakers open and MRPl indicates all rods are on the bottom.
2. Verifies Turbine is tripped - Turbine Stop valves are closed as indicated on EHC valve status panel. SVL Closed Green light on and SVR Closed Green light on.
3. Verify Both Trains of AC Emergency Busses energized to at least 420 volts: Busses 14,16,17 and 18 Volt-meters for Busses 14,16, 17 and 18 all read -480 VAC.
4. Check if SI is Actuated: Any SI Annunciator LIT - -

Annunciators D-19, 21, 22 and 28 extinguished and no indications that an SI is required.

Trir, both ACPs:

1. A RCF H/S to Stop Red light off and Green light on.
2. B RCP H/S to Stop Red light off and Green light on.

(Critical steps are to trip both RCPs.)

d = CRITICAL STEP STP-0-12.1, step 6.3.1.1 Performance Step: 1 WHEN Emergency Diesel Generator A has operated between 2025 and 2050 KW for a period of greater than 60 minutes but less than cr equal to 115 minutes, THEN UNLOAD Emergency Diesel Generator A as follows:

1. RECORD time unloading begins.

Standard: Records time unloading begins.

Comment:

STP-0-12.1, step 6.3.1.2

/, Performance Step: 2 IF the D/G A LOAD LIMIT on mechanical governor is NOT in the MAX FUEL. position, THEN PERFORM the following:

OTHERWISE, MARK this Step N/A

a. ADJUST Emergency Diesel Generator A load to between 192!5 and 1950 KW using the D/G A GOVERNOR switch AND MAINTAIN Power Factor 0.9 (lag) using the D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T as necessary.
b. RESTORE LOAD LIMIT setting to normal (MAX FUEL).

Standard: 0 Calls the A 0 to request if LOAD LIMIT setting is at MAX FUEL.

0 Adjusts D/G A load to between 1925 and 1950 KW using the DIG A GOVERNOR switch.

0 Maintains Power Factor 0.9 (lag) using the D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T.

0 Calls the A 0 to restore LOAD LIMIT setting to MAX FUEL.

CUE: When asked about Load Limit: LOAD LIMIT is NOT at Max Fuel.

When told to adjust Load Limit: LOAD LIMIT is now at Max Fuel.

Comment:

Page 4 of 13

Appendix C Joli Performance Measure Form ES-C-1 PERFORMANCE INFORMATION STP-O-12,,1,step 6.3.1.3 Performance Step: 3 IF the Mechanical Governor was adjusted to lock the load, THEN ADJUST Emergency Diesel Generator A load to between 2150 and 2175 KW using DIG A GOVERNOR switch AND MAlNTAlhl Power Factor at approximately 0.9 (lag) using D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T as necessary.

OTHERWISE, MARK this Step N/A.

Standard: 0 Adjusts D/G A load to between 2150 and 2175 Kw using D/G A GOVERNOR switch.

Maintains Power Factor at approximately 0.9 (lag) using D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T.

Comment:

STP-O-12,1, step 6.3.1.4

/, Performance step: 4 UNLOAD IEmergency Diesel Generator A; to 400 KW by intermittently turning DIG A GOVERNOR switch in the lower direction, AND MAINTAIN Power Factor at approximately 0.9 (lag) using D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T as necessary Standard: 0 Does not violate the D/G A unloading rate of approximately 500 Kw every 30 seconds.

Unloads D/G A, to 400 KW by intermittently turning DIG A GCVERNOR switch in the lower direction.

Maintains Power Factor at approximately 0.9 (lag) using D/G A AUTO VOLTAGE CONTROL RHEOSTAT.

Comment:

STP-0-12.1 ,step 6.3.2 Performance Step: 5 IF Bi-Annual selected Service Water Pump starts are required, THEN PEFIFORM Attachment 13, Bi-Annual Service Water Pump Starts. OTHERWISE, MARK this Step AND Attachment 13 N/A.

Standard: Determine:; from Initiating Cue, not required, marks step N/A.

Comment:

Page 5 of 13

Appendix C Job Performance Measure Form ES-C-1 PERFORMANCE INFORMATION STP-O-12,,1,step 6.3.3 4 Performance Step: 6 WHEN Emergency Diesel Generator A load has been reduced to 400 KW, THEN TRIP one Emergency Diesel Generator A supply breaker.

Standard: 0 WHEN D/G A is at -400 KW, TRIPS one DIG A supply breaker for Bus 14 or Bus 18.

0 Green light on, red light off.

0 If Cliesel Generator Trips on Reverse Power due to operator error, the step will be evaluated as Unsat.

Comment:

STP-0-12.1, step 6.3.4 4 Performance step: 7 WHEN Errlergency Diesel Generator A load has been reduced to approximately 200 Kw AND Power Factor is 0.9 (lag), THEN TRIP the remaining closed Emergency Diesel Generator A supply breaker.

Standard: 0 WHEN D/G A load is at -200 KW and Power Factor is 0.9 (lag), TRIPS the remaining closed D/G A supply breaker for Bus 14 or Bus 18.

0 Green light on, red light off.

0 If Diesel Generator Trips on Reverse Power due to operator error, the step will be evaluated as Unsat.

Comment:
